20 de ago. de 2013 · The album made the top 10 in both the U.S. and the U.K. and has been certified triple platinum. The album also featured Zeppelin band mate Jimmy Page who performed on a Plant solo album for the first time (a favor Plant would return later in the year on Page’s Outrider album).
